England fast bowler Mark Wood landed a deal with IPL’s new franchise Lucknow Super Giants worth Rs 7.2 crore at the mega auction held last weekend. Watching the unreal turn of events, Wood couldn’t believe theĀ amount he commanded as franchises went toe-to-toe to secure his services.
Wood entered the auction at a base price of Rs 2 crore andĀ drewĀ strong interest from the likes of Mumbai Indians, Delhi Capitals before finally snapped up by LSG.
“Itās a weird experience,”Ā Wood told The Guardian.Ā “It feels like a computer game ā almost not real, like transfers on Football Manager ā but itās also very real when you get signed.”
WoodĀ and his wifeĀ had planned a weekend getaway, having timed it accordingly so that they leftĀ right after Wood’s named would have been up for auction.Ā However,Ā a medicalĀ emergency at the event delayed their plans.
āWe were about to go away for the weekend for a wedding anniversary I missed in Australia but the IPL auctioneer falling ill on stage paused everything and delayed us setting off,ā says Wood.
āHarry was meant to sleep in the car but just conked out on the sofa before my name came up. I remember Sarah (his wife) shouting ā but also whispering ā āGet back here now,ā as I was putting some dishes in the sink. After a quiet start to the bidding, suddenly it moved fast and the numbers went up,” he added.
